PORTLAND, Ore.
– The Portland Timbers today announced that the club and forward
O.J.
Obatola
have come to a mutual agreement to release the player from his contract.
Obatola, 22, appeared in six games for the Timbers during the regular season, totaling 348 minutes, one goal and one assist. He joined the club April 7 after playing four seasons in Singapore.
